• Cookies, a globally recognized cannabis brand, is looking for a Project Manager to assist the fast-moving Retail Team. Cookies offers trendsetting cannabis products that start with our indoor and outdoor farms and end up on your favorite dispensary’s retail shelves.

• Obsessed with the details and a high level of organization and communication, the Project Manager will play a pivotal role in ensuring a multi-million dollar portfolio of projects are completed on time and according to budget while embodying everything that is Cookies.

• Synchronize store openings and store conversions consistent with Cookies design standards and in accordance with planned project timing.

• Attend design, construction, architecture meetings to capture key decision points, write out action items and follow-up to make sure decisions/actions are complete

• Mine email threads for action items and calendar action items and key milestone dates for appropriate team members and follow up.

• Liaise with vendor pool to circulate action item lists, note take and follow up on action items on a daily/weekly basis.

• Collect/organize/document day to day documentation: reports, permits, invoices, RFI's and all related project activities/data.

• Track project progress, budget, and timelines via tools provided.

• Assist with competitive bid process and solicitations for services.

• Walk sites and provide inspection notes and photography.

• Suggest best practices for organizational tools and SOP’s as relevant to team.

• Maintain and manage tracking tools: NDA's, warranty compliance, project tracker, dropbox organization, others as needed.

• Elevate issues related to budget, timelines, compliance to the Director of Retail Development.

• Manage special projects as directed by the Director of Retail Development.

• Assist with managing national relationships and agreements.

• Provide general team assistance as needed (accounting, marketing, operations, etc).

• Support partners in understanding the Cookies Customer Experience and Journey.

• Prepare the store so it is ready to hand-off to the Retail Operations team.

• Communicate, communicate, communicate to internal team and external partners.

• Other duties as assigned.
